    Who is Dr. Kousaie, Pain Medicine Specialist - Anesthesiologist in Fairlawn, OH?

    Dr. Frank Kousaie, MD is a Pain Medicine Specialist - Anesthesiologist, who primarily practices in Fairlawn, OH with 2 additional practice locations. He has been practicing for over 34 years and is board certified. Dr. Kousaie completed his residency at Cleveland Metro Gen Hosp. Dr. Kousaie is fluent in English,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Kousaie’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     Is this Dr. Frank Kousaie aff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Kousaie is affiliated with Cleveland Clinic Akron General, Summa Health System – Akron Campus which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
